I remember when he was first starting out and his form was so scratchy. IIRC, he had a set shot that would've won us the game against St Kilda once but he missed and was filthy with himself. He's come such a long, long way since then.

I'll never forget watching the 10 against the Eagles on the telly, and listening to Triple M as he booted 10 against the Suns. The sheer jubilation he displayed when we won the 2017 premiership was just fantastic.

It's been such a privilege to witness legends like Riewoldt and Cotchin play. This truly feels like the end of something special and in years to come I'll look back on the team from '17-20 and remember guys like Riewoldt and Cotchin. Hopefully the next generation of supporters have similar champions of the club to look forward to.

Had the pleasure of meeting Jack pre season 2017. I brought down my younger brother who was sick at the time to a training session to meet the group. Jack sat down with us for the longest out of all the players for a good half hour having a chat. Completely blew my mind how down to earth he was and just a genuine good bloke.

Thanks Jack
